Transaction 265e2e3c20842ca3fbf77e95c93ba666059862159c64ad59f2f62ed4cf01a43e

1 Input
2 Outputs
  • 265e2e3c20842ca3fbf77e95c93ba666059862159c64ad59f2f62ed4cf01a43e:0
  • value  22918
    address  3EXhAXxtKwaT1kje8rd5NtzmNAsaezWQVe
  • 265e2e3c20842ca3fbf77e95c93ba666059862159c64ad59f2f62ed4cf01a43e:1
  • value  14651062
    address  35xvADT8gRePnCAcrcKEuo1AcNAmDggre4